    It seems to me that there is an argument going on here about personal taste for which there is no right answer. My personal taste is that I don't really find much value in logarithmic charts. The market doesn't move in logarithms, it moves in price steps and I find that logarithmic charts distort trends as I perceive them (or maybe that is feel them). Simple charts give me a better sense of the force of movements. That probably reflects my own limitations but I also think that people over complicate charting generally. However plainly others experience things differently.

    The Fool position linked seems to be about trying to reflect fundamental analysis, specifically earnings growth, in a chart. Personally, again, I don't see much point in that. Charts are primarily tracking the movement of crowds, imo opinion, in respect of fundamental analysis, charting should be used as an adjunct to assist in timing of purchases, not to evaluate fundamental aspects that are better assessed with other tools. Simplistically, why pay more for a stock you have assessed you should value than you need to if it's obvious the herd is going to give it to you cheaper?

    From there it's a matter of smart disciplined decision making - the ultimate key to successful investing no matter your preferred method.

    What really interests me is seeing when different approaches come together. Are we starting to see that now that we have bulls picking out floors off multi decadal charts and bears starting to talk about value?
